What Your Retail Packaging Solutions Need to Achieve

Retail packaging isn’t shipping packaging. Full stop. The two are completely different jobs, and treating them the same way will cost you money in the long run.

A postal mailer only needs to survive the delivery from A to B without getting dented. But retail packaging has to do all of that, and then promote your product once it arrives on the shop shelf too.

On a shop shelf, your box is competing with every other product in the same category, all reaching for the same pair of eyes. You have roughly seven seconds, no more, before a customer decides whether to pick it up or move on to something else entirely.

So your retail packaging has got to protect the product through transport and handling, communicate your brand loud and clear at point of sale, and still meet the practical requirements of whichever retailer is actually stocking it on the shelf.

Fall short on any one of them, and the brilliant product inside becomes beside the point. If customers aren’t picking up the box to try it out, they’ll never know how good the thing inside really is, and you’ll never get the feedback to prove it.

Folding Cartons and Retail Product Boxes

These are the standard retail boxes you see in health shops, department stores, and specialist retailers. Reverse tuck-end boxes. Crash-lock bottom boxes. Auto-lock cartons. All of them fall squarely into this category of folding carton.

They arrive flat. Assemble quickly. Give you full control over the print and finish on every panel of the box. The board is strong and protective, keeping your product safe through the supply chain while still looking sharp at point of sale.

Sleeves and Bands

A printed sleeve wraps around your product or its primary container. It adds branding without replacing the packaging underneath. Perfect for multi-packs, gift sets, and products where you want to add a seasonal or promotional message without having to redesign the whole box from the ground up.

Sleeves are quick to produce and easy to swap out when your marketing changes, making them a handy option for short-run promotional work.

Layout, Information Hierarchy on Your Box

The front panel is there to sell the product. The back panel is there to inform the customer. And the side panels are where the regulatory detail lives, for the most part.

Trying to cram everything onto one face of the box is a common mistake, especially for brands with a lot of compliance information they need to include somewhere.

Box Feel in the Customer’s Hands

What a box feels like matters. More than most brands realise, and far more than most brands are willing to admit out loud.

A matte laminated surface feels different to a gloss one straight away. Soft-touch coating makes people hold the box longer, and embossed lettering invites touch in a way plain print never quite manages to.

These details may seem small when taken one at a time, but in a retail environment where customers are comparing products sitting literally side by side, they add up fast and influence the choice.

Protective Packaging for Retail Brands

Retail packaging isn’t just about looking good. It needs to keep your product safe from the packing line to the shop shelf. That means considering how the box handles stacking, how it behaves in transit, and whether it protects against moisture, dust, or impact along the way.

Got fragile items? We build internal fitments, inserts, and dividers into the box design itself, so your product stays secure without needing bubble wrap or loose fill. The knock-on effect: packing efficiency improves for your team, and the customer has less packaging to throw away.
